Clean water is essential for health, yet many households unknowingly consume water containing harmful contaminants. Even treated tap water can carry pollutants that affect taste, smell, and safety. Water filters play a vital role in reducing these substances, but not all filters remove the same contaminants. Understanding what water filters target can help you choose the right system for your home.
Water contaminants fall into two main categories: organic and inorganic pollutants. Organic pollutants come from natural sources, agriculture, and industrial waste, while inorganic pollutants include heavy metals and minerals that can be hazardous when consumed in high amounts. A quality filtration system can significantly improve water quality by reducing these harmful substances.
1. Bacteria and Viruses
Microorganisms in water can cause serious health issues, including gastrointestinal infections. Bacteria like E. coli, Salmonella, and Legionella thrive in untreated or poorly treated water. Viruses such as norovirus and rotavirus can also be present, leading to severe illness. Some filtration methods, like reverse osmosis and ultraviolet (UV) purification, effectively remove these pathogens, making water safer for drinking and cooking.
2. Chlorine and Chloramine
Municipal water treatment plants add chlorine or chloramine to disinfect water and kill harmful microorganisms. While these chemicals help prevent disease, they can also produce byproducts like trihalomethanes (THMs) and haloacetic acids (HAAs), which have been linked to health concerns. Activated carbon filters can reduce chlorine and its byproducts, improving water taste and odor while lowering potential health risks.
3. Heavy Metals
Lead, arsenic, mercury, and cadmium are some of the most dangerous inorganic pollutants found in water. Lead contamination, often caused by aging pipes, poses a significant risk, especially to children. Arsenic, naturally occurring in some groundwater sources, has been associated with long-term health problems. Reverse osmosis and activated alumina filters are effective in reducing heavy metal levels, and protecting families from potential toxicity.
4. Pesticides and Herbicides
Agricultural runoff introduces harmful chemicals like pesticides and herbicides into water supplies. These substances can remain in water sources for long periods, potentially affecting human health. Exposure to certain pesticides has been linked to hormone disruption and nervous system damage. Carbon block filters and reverse osmosis systems can effectively reduce these contaminants, ensuring safer drinking water.
5. Nitrates and Nitrites
Nitrates and nitrites come from fertilizers, sewage, and industrial waste. High levels in drinking water can cause serious health problems, particularly for infants, leading to a condition known as methemoglobinemia or “blue baby syndrome.” Reverse osmosis filters are among the most effective solutions for removing nitrates and nitrites, helping to prevent these health risks.
6. Sediments and Rust
Dirt, sand, rust, and other sediments can enter water supplies due to pipe corrosion and natural erosion. While these particles may not always be harmful, they affect water clarity and can clog appliances. Sediment filters, such as pleated and spun polypropylene filters, trap these particles, improving water quality and protecting plumbing systems from buildup.
Water filters remove a wide range of contaminants, from bacteria and heavy metals to chlorine and pesticides. Choosing the right filtration system depends on the specific pollutants present in your water supply. Regular testing can help identify potential risks and ensure you have the best protection for your household.
